The 25th anniversary of Graceland, Paul Simon's groundbreaking album that continues to influence and inspire generations, will be commemorated with musical and film celebrations stretching into the summer. Following its Sundance Film Festival premiere, the Joe Berlinger-directed documentary 'Under African Skies,' chronicling the creation and lasting influence of Graceland, will have its US television premiere on A & E this spring.

Actress Diana Sands (1934-1973) refused to be bound by stereotypes. An African-American woman who knew full well the sting of prejudice, she constantly searched for roles with strength and dignity while battling the mindset of the entertainment establishment. Often overlooked today, her story and legacy will be told by Tony Award nominee Hope Clarke (Caroline or Change, Jelly's Last Jam) in the world premiere of Steve Willis' Diana Sands: A Certain Toughness of Spirit. Directed by Sue Lawless, the show begins performances tonight, May 15 at the Workshop Theatre Company's Jewel Box Theatre, at 312 West 36th Street, on the 4th floor.

earMUSIC, the Hamburg based rock label which is part of Edel Group, announces the July 23rd UK release of "The Duke" - Joe Jackson's tribute to American jazz icon Duke Ellington. The album will be released on CD, digital download and 12" vinyl. "Ellington didn't consider his own arrangements to be sacred,' says Jackson. 'He constantly reworked them, sometimes quite radically. I think my approach is in the spirit of the man himself."
